This is the opening sequence of Smokin’ Aces, a film released in 2007. The colours used are typical of the genre with black being an important colour here. Some of the iconography here is also typical of the genre with cigarettes, gambling and guns having a pivotal role in the sequence. The narrative of the sequence is a group of men who are at one of their haunts doing the things you’d expect the main characters of a film to be doing – smoking, being involved in the crime and gambling – as mentioned before. Again the locations are typical because it is a social gathering where the people can do what they want as they seem to be able to do what they want. The characters as mentioned before meet the criteria of a film noir because of their habits and what they look like – in suits or oher smart clothing mostly.
